Differential Case: Removal

  1. Remove the axle shafts. For additional information, refer to Axle Shaft .
  2. Wipe the lubricant from the internal working parts and inspect the parts for wear and damage.
  3. Rotate the differential assembly to check for roughness indicating bearing/gear damage.
  4. Using a suitable dial indicator and the special tool, measure and record the differential ring gear backlash between the teeth in 4 opposing places.

    NOTE: Mark the position of the differential bearing caps, as the arrows may not be visible. Always install the bearing caps in their original locations and positions.
  6. Remove the 2 differential bearing caps.
    1. Remove the 4 bolts.
    2. Remove the differential bearing caps.

    CAUTION: Do not allow the differential assembly to fall or component damage may occur.
    CAUTION: Place a wood block between the pry bar and the differential housing to protect the machined surface from damage.
  8. Using a pry bar and a wood block, remove the differential assembly from the differential housing.

  10. Remove the 10 differential ring gear bolts.

    NOTE: Do not damage the differential ring gear bolt hole threads.
  12. Insert a punch in the bolt holes, and drive off the differential ring gear.

If the differential ring gear backlash variation between teeth measurement, taken at the beginning of this procedure, exceeded the specification, the cause may be a warped differential ring gear or differential case/differential bearing damage. Proceed as follows to verify the cause of the excessive backlash.
  15. NOTE: Visually inspect the differential bearing cups and cones for discoloration indicating bearing overheating or failure.
  16. Position the differential assembly, including the differential bearing cups and differential bearing shims as removed, in the differential housing. Install the 2 differential bearing caps and the 4 bolts.
    • Tighten to 114 Nm (84 lb-ft).

  18. Install the special tool.
    1. Rotate the differential case to verify that the differential bearings have seated correctly.
    2. Position the special tool.
    3. Make sure there is no differential case end play.

  20. Measure and note the differential case runout.
    1. Install the differential shims and bearing caps.
      • Rotate the differential to seat the differential bearings.
    2. Install the special tools and record the case runout. Rotate the differential case.
      • If the runout does not exceed the specification, install a new differential ring gear and pinion. For additional information, refer to Differential Ring And Pinion .

  22. Using the special tools, remove the differential bearings.
